The JCC is the best bargain for taking fitness classes, yoga, swimming in 3 state-of-the-art pools, a nice track, Pre-Cor fitness machines, an abundance of treadmills and stair steppers, stationery bikes, weight rooms, a big gymnasium with basketball & pickleball, plus racquetball courts. Check out Boulder Coffee & snack shop offering healthy foods and delicious smoothies, and it is the #1 diverse and friendliest fitness center in Rochester! There is Silver Sneakers at age 65+ offered and your health insurance can help make it affordable. Everyone belongs here! As of October 1st, 2019 there is J My Way offering new rates that are still affordable! JCC Centerstage & TYKES kids theater is the best theater in Rochester. The Jewish Film Festival & Jewish Book Festival is very popular & educational. There is a few tables for mah jongg players & people can play piano in the front lobby.
